The choice of hiring a business plan writer who focuses on the writing of the plan and preparation of the final documents only, versus a business plan consulting firm which can take you through the entire business plan development process, depends on where you are with your understanding of what the business plan should express.

When to Hire a Writer

If you have a strong handle on how to do the research required for your business plan (research into the industry, customers, competitors, startup costs, etc.) and on what a successful strategy for this business will look like, you are probably just in need of an experienced business plan writer to draft it into convincing narrative and prepare the final document. When you can answer the questions required of each section of the standard business plan outline, even jotting it all in bullet point format, a writer can take you the rest of the way.

Furthermore, if you know how to read financial statements and can evaluate the work of a writer you hire to prepare them, you are in the right situation to work with a business plan writer.

When Not to Hire a Writer

When you are not in the situation just described, hiring a business plan writer is putting the cart before the horse. He or she can document what you already know, but this may be documenting a half-formed strategy based on minimal research. The result may very well be in the perfect business plan format and structure, but will not present a convincing argument to any funders.

It is in situations like these where entrepreneurs should seek a business plan consultant or consulting firm which can shepherd them through the rest of the business plan creation process. Such a firm can make strategic recommendations about how to act upon the opportunity at hand and how best to present the plan to investors. They can also undergo a great deal of research and financial preparation themselves, assisting those who don’t have the ability to do this kind of work easily.
